Explain the difference between the james-lange and the cannon-bard theories of emotion. answer - the cannon-bard theory proposes that emotions and arousal occur at the same time. the james-lange theory proposes the emotion is the result of arousal. schachter and singer's two-factor model proposes that arousal and cognition combine to create emotion.
